Undesirable framing effects in information systems projects: Analysis of adjective usage in IS project business cases

TL;DR: This article analyzed the usage of such framing in 20 business cases for large information systems (IS) projects of the Dutch government and found that newly proposed systems are systematically framed using positive adjectives, whereas the existing systems are framed using negative adjectives.

The Effect of Project Names on Escalation of Commitment in Information Systems Projects

TL;DR: The authors explored how project names may influence the tendency to escalate commitment through two experiments and found that a positive project name evokes positive affective reactions to the project and these, in turn, are associated with a greater willingness to continue a failing project.
